Dominic DeMarco has been competing for 4 years. His best event is the Pyraminx: a personal-best single of 2.31, set at Milwaukee First 2022, puts him in the top 1.7% of the 129,321 people who have ever been ranked in the event, and 455th in the United States. Until July 2011, no official Pyraminx solve in the world had been that fast. Across 4 competitions since August 2022, he has put 105 official solves on the record across six events. Solve to solve, his 3×3 times vary about 15% around a typical one, an early reading from 6 counted rounds. Dominic has entered four competitions, more competitions than 78% of everyone who has ever competed.

Reading this page: a single is one solve's time · an average is the middle three of five solves, best and worst discarded · a PB is a personal best · a DNF (did not finish) is an attempt with no valid result: a popped piece, an unsolved face, an over-limit memorisation · top X% compares against everyone ever ranked in that event, which is fairer than raw rank because event pools differ tenfold.
